The AVI-200 platforms help users achieve more from their research by removing disruptive low frequency vibrations from affecting their measurements. The AVI-200 platforms are field-tested solutions, leading the industry in terms of low-frequency active vibration isolation performance (starting at 0.5 Hz) for compact microscopes performing nanoscale research.
The AVI-200 platforms include a low-profile and modular design, becoming the perfect solution for users wanting an effective and easy-to-install platform to protect their high-load instruments from low-frequency vibrations.
The AVI-200 is available in three standard sizes: AVI-200S, AVI-200M, and AVI-200XL.

The transmissibility graph represents the vibration isolation performance of the AVI-200 Series over a frequency domain. The performance data is representative of all rotational modes of vibration (all six degrees of freedom) and should serve as a conservative estimate of performance customers can receive when pairing their instrument with an AVI-200 platform.
The AVI-200 platforms support a wide range of high-precision microscopes sensitive to low-frequency vibration noise. The most common application for the AVI-200 platforms is atomic force microscopy, supporting both end users and OEMs around the world by removing low-frequency vibration noise from important measurements.
